The Blyth - luxury hotel style, central apartment with fantastic sea views
This perfect boutique style apartment for two or three people provides fabulous ground floor accommodation for a fantastic and stylish seaside break and is suitable for all ages. The Blyth is decorated and furnished to a very high standard, with sea views from the side of the bay window. The Blyth also holds an independent 4 **** rating from Visit England. The promenade and beach are a stones throw away, and all the amenities of Southwold are on the doorstep. The Blyth is part of Suffolk House and can be booked together with The Lighthouse, The Cannons and The Pier. Please note that there is also a sofa bed available, along with a travel cot and high chair. A truly fantastic holiday apartment for a lovely seaside town.

The positives:
- the apartment is in a perfect location to explore Southwold. A short walk to the beach and high street, but the road itself is quiet with parking right outside.
- the apartment itself is modern and clean
- the bedding is super comfy and soft
The negatives (all minor):
- the listing states check in at 3pm and check out at 11am. This isn’t accurate - they sent us a message asking us to check in at 4 and check out at 10. The new check in time was fine, but we asked to check out at 11 as planned. We were told it was fine, but still had someone knock on our door at 10 on day of check out to ask why we weren’t out yet. I’ll assume this is a miscommunication, but should be fixed.
- the bed looks pretty weak. It bows significantly in the middle and makes some worrying cracking sounds when you move.
- bathroom had a bad musty smell that didn’t clear
- the place would benefit from some basic provisions - there was no tea/coffee, salt/pepper and only half a toilet roll on arrival.
- some sort of privacy screen on multiple windows would be nice, particularly in the bathroom, where the window faces out into the property’s back alley. I’m sure it’s not used often, but whoever does use it would get an eyeful.
- extractor fan was non-functional/had been sealed. This meant we couldn’t make a cooked breakfast without setting off the fire alarm.
All in all, we did have a lovely stay, and the apartment provides a good base to explore Southwold, but there are a few things that prevent this being called a truly “luxury” stay.
On the plus side the apartment is situated in a very convenient location only a few minutes from the seafront with free parking on the street outside. It was clean and well-furnished and was ideal for a short break for the two of us.
On the minus side I would not agree that the property has "fantastic sea views" as you can only just see the sea from one side window in the lounge.
In addition, we found that the apartment felt rather sparse and lacked a few home comforts which we might have expected to find in a similar Southwold rental property. For example, lack of extra blankets, cushions, limited selection of games, books or puzzles, no oven gloves, limited cooking equipment, glasses and crockery, no basic food provisions e.g. salt for cooking and we found only a small amount of pepper, no cleaning items (apart from a bottle of washing up liquid and three dishwasher tablets) no brush and dustpan and only one toilet roll provided! If anyone was planning to stay longer then they would certainly have to come prepared if they were planning on doing any cooking at this apartment and I would advise that you bring your own blankets.
